Section 1
1. Short title This Act may be cited as the No Propaganda Act.
Section 2
2. Prohibition on Federal funds for Corporation for Public Broadcasting Section 396 of the Communications Act of 1934 (47 U.S.C. 396) is amended by adding at the end the following new subsection: No Federal funds may be made available to the Corporation after the date of the enactment of the No Propaganda Act. Section 396(g) of the Communications Act of 1934 (47 U.S.C. 396(g)) is amended— in paragraph (2)(A), by inserting subject to paragraph (3)(C), before obtain; and in paragraph (3)— in subparagraph (A), by striking ; and and inserting a semicolon; in subparagraph (B), by striking the period at the end and inserting ; and; and by adding at the end the following new subparagraph: accepting funds from the Federal Government after the date of the enactment of the No Propaganda Act. Any unobligated balances of amounts made available under the heading Corporation for Public Broadcasting in the Consolidated Appropriations Act, 2023 (Public Law 117–328; 136 Stat. 4901) or the Further Consolidated Appropriations Act, 2024 (Public Law 118–47; 138 Stat. 696) are hereby rescinded. Section 396(k)(3)(A)(iv)(II) of the Communications Act of 1934 (47 U.S.C. 396(k)(3)(A)(iv)(II)) is amended by inserting before the date of the enactment of the No Propaganda Act after amounts received.
